    So no matter how crappy these tattoo reality shows could be, this one definitely is a little bit better but let's be honest with each other, the crazy economy that we have had since 2008, the shows have done one good thing for our industry and that is keep us busy. Even the damn scratchers are making money, as much as And we do not like the shows we all have to admit that as long as they are on, we'll continue to have clients left and right. Not a lot of industries have grown 2000% since 2008 but our industry has sure.

    On one hand you have the producers and the television networks Pillaging our industry with idiotic TV shows. And not about the art, I definitely do not agree with drama mixed with tattooing. positive outcome at least one call is a lot more people are excepted to get a tattoo that would not normally have only because everybody follows in this world and now that tattooing is on TV, Dr. J and the lawyers down the street now want to get ink. It is good for me because I can charge them more, it is good for you because you can charge them more so, and so forth. Just my thoughts
